Primary Role:
The Journeyman Electrician 1 (J1) works under the guidance of a Foreman or Superintendent and may
oversee the direct work of small crew of Helpers, Apprentices, or other J1's. J1's routinely perform
installation, alteration and/or repair of electrical systems, conductors and associated materials and
equipment. Qualified candidates will also have the opportunity to learn and grown in other divisions of Amteck, like low voltage, controls, process work, and fire alarm along with other skill sets within the electrical trade.
Responsibilities:
Work independently to measure, cut, bend, thread, assemble and install electrical conduit using measuring devices, hand tools, threaders and hand or mechanical benders
Install and terminate electrical devices, fixtures, panel boards, brand circuit and feeder conductors
Demonstrate a working knowledge of circuiting
Read and understand project specifications, blueprints, and schematics
Lay out small areas of work from electrical drawings and project documents, including underground layout
Correctly determine wire, conduit, and junction box sizing
Perform basic troubleshooting of lighting and general power circuits
Lead and mentor Helpers and Apprentices on the job site
Requirements:
5-7 years of experience performing electrical construction in commercial and/or industrial environments
Equipped with all tools required by company policy and able to use them to perform assigned tasks
Demonstrate the Amteck Way in daily work activities, behavior and decision making
Able to work project schedules including weekends and overtime
Has an interest and aptitude to learn job-related material through oral instruction and observation, typically in an on-the-job setting
Demonstrate a team-player mentality by listening and understanding directions, working cooperatively with others, and working safely without any threat to self or others
Possess basic mechanical aptitude, basic mathematical ability, and the ability to learn to read basic construction documents used daily
The willingness to participate in field training, whether it by OJT, classroom-based, or completely virtual

In 1977 Amteck was founded in Central Kentucky with the belief that growth only comes by listening and responding to both clients and employees. Four decades later, Amteck has grown from a small electrical contracting firm to a national leader in the design/build support electrical contracting industry. Amteck specializes in facility growth expansion initiatives of companies that operate in the manufacturing, industrial, process, food, and beverage, hospitality, healthcare, distribution facilities, and commercial and institutional sectors.
